A light and electron microscopical study of B-50 (GAP-43) in human intramuscular nerve and neuromuscular junctions during development

Abstract: The growth associated protein B-50 (GAP-43) is demonstrated in human intramuscular nerves and neuromuscular junctions by light microscopy and electron microscopy. Nearly all fetal endplates are shown to be immunoreactive for B-50. The percentage of B-50 positive endplates decreases significantly during the peri- and neonatal period, but in children and adults a low percentage of B-50 positive endplates remains present. These data indicate that also in the human peripheral nervous system the expression of B-50 … Show more

“…This suggestion is supported by recent observations of Masliah et al ( 199 1 ) . Hesselmans et al (1989), using a polyclonal rabbit antibody to B-50, showed by light and electron immunomicroscopy that B-50 is present in intramuscular nerve fibers and at motor end plates of human muscle biopsies. These authors reported that a decrease in the number of B-50-positive end plates is observed with the age of the individuals, indicating that also in human peripheral nervous system the B-50 expression is developmentally regulated.…”
